/*BEHÅLLARE*/
body {
	background-color: #dee4cb;
	font-size: 103%;
        text-align:center;
}
* {margin:0; padding:0;}

div#wrapper {width:990px; margin-left:1%; margin-right:auto; margin-top:10px; margin-bottom:auto; background-color:#FFF;
border: 1px solid #000;
}



div#logo {
	left:25px;
	margin-top:4px;
	width:160px;
}
div#sidhuvud {width:100%; height:2.4em; background-color:#FFF; border-bottom:1px solid #000;}
div#green {background-color:#21890d; height:10px; top:5%;}

div#listmenu {
	width:100%; 	/* ger div-elementet full bredd */
	float:left;		/* gör att div-elementet omsluter listan */
        font-family: "Times New Roman", Times, serif;
	font-size:1.2em;	/* ANGE TECKENSTORLEKEN HÄR */
        letter-spacing: 2px;
        margin-left:150px;
	}
div#listmenu ul {margin:0 0 0 30px; /* drar in ul från behållarens kant */
	}
div#listmenu li {
	float:left;	/* får listan att justeras vågrätt i stället för lodrätt */
	list-style-type:none;	/* tar bort punkterna för varje listpost */  
	}
div#listmenu a {
	padding:0 14px; /*skapar luft på varje sida om menyalternativen */   
	text-decoration:none;	/* tar bort understrykningen av länken */
	color:#000;	/* anger teckenfärgen */
	}
div#listmenu a:hover {
	color:#FF3300; /* anger färgen på rollovereffekten för texten */
}
/* den vågräta menyn slutar här */

#navbar {height: 2.4em;
  padding: 0 0 0 0;
}
#navbar li {float: left; padding: 0 23px 0 13px;
}

#navbar li a {display: block; padding: 0.4em 0 0.25em;
  text-transform: uppercase; color: #000;}
#navbar #about {background: none;}


#navbar a:hover,
  .news #navbar #news a,
  .features #navbar #features a,
  .blog #navbar #blog a,
  .gandhian #navbar #gandhian a,
  .about #navbar #about a {
background:url("../images/navbarlinkbg.gif") top left repeat-x;
}

div#main {width:100%; background-image:url("../images/faux_columns2.gif");
}

div#articlecol {
width:460px;
float:left;
text-align:left;
margin-top:0.3em;
}
div#newsticker {
                font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.9em;
                text-align:left;
                font-weight: bold;
	color: #CC6633;
	background: #ffffff;
	position: relative;
}
div#newsticker a {
                text-decoration:none;
                color: #CC6633;
}
div#newsticker ul {
	list-style: none;
	height: 0.6em;
}
* html #newsticker ul {
	height: 0.6em;
	overflow: visible;
}
div#newsticker li.error {
	color: #f00;
}
div#newsticker #togglenewsticker {
	background: transparent url("") no-repeat 0 0;
	overflow: hidden;
	position: absolute;
	right: 10px;
	top: 12px;
	width: 0px;
	height: 0px;
	outline: none;
}
* html #newsticker #togglenewsticker {
	right: 30px;
}

div#articletxt {
text-align:left;
margin-top:1.0em;
}


div#slogan {
        position:relative;
	left:-8px;
	margin-top:-50px;
	width:185px;
	font-family: "Times New Roman", Times, serif;
	font-size: 1.1em;
	font-style: italic;
	color: #666666;
	letter-spacing: 1px;
	text-align: center;
        float:left;
}
.searchform {
	font-weight: bold;
	letter-spacing: 2px;
         line-height: 1.0em;
	text-align: center;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.7em;
        font-style: normal;
	color: #CC6633;
	left:15px;
	margin-top:1.5em;
	width:185px;
	}
div#gandhireader {
        position:relative;
	margin-left:15px;
        width:156px;
        height:260px;
        margin-top:1.5em;
        background-image:url("../images/gandhiReader.gif");
        background-repeat:no-repeat;
        border-top:2px dotted #CC6633;
        border-bottom:2px dotted #CC6633;
        border-left:2px dotted #CC6633;
        border-right:2px dotted #CC6633;
        }  

div#gandhitext {
        margin-top:1.5em;
        margin-left:4px;
        font-family: "Times New Roman", Times, serif;
	font-size: 0.7em;
        color: #000000;
	letter-spacing: 0px;
	text-align:left;
       } 

div#gandhisitesrub {
        margin-top:0.6em;
        margin-left:4px;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 60%;
        font-style: normal;
        letter-spacing: 2px;
        font-weight: bold;
        color: #CC6633;
       }

div#gandhisiteslinks {
        margin-left:4px;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-style: normal;
        font-size: 60%;
        letter-spacing: 0px;
        line-height: 120%;
        color: #CC6633;
       }       

div#linklist {
        text-align:left;
        margin-left:10px;
	}

div#rightcol {
width:217px;
float:left;
text-align:left;
margin-top:0.3em;
margin-left:30px;
}

div#nyhetsbrev {
        width:210px;
        height:20px;
        background-color:#dee4cb;
        border-top:4px dashed #777777;
        border-bottom:4px dashed #777777;
        border-left:4px dashed #777777;
        border-right:4px dashed #777777;
        } 

div#nyhetsbrevrub {
        margin-top:2px;
        margin-left:2px;
        font-family: "Century Gothic", sans-serif;
        font-size: 0.85em;
        text-align:center;
        font-style: normal;
        letter-spacing: 1px;
        color: #21890d;
       }

div#headlines2 {
        float:left;
        text-align:left;
        margin-left:30px;
        margin-top:8px;
}        

div#banner2 {
        float:left;
        margin-top:10px;
	width:640px;
	height:118px;
}

div#calendar {
        clear:left;
        width:156px;
        height:300px;
        margin-top:10px;
        margin-left:15px;
        background-color:#dee4cb;
        background-image:url("../images/calendar.gif");
        background-repeat:no-repeat;
        border-top:2px dotted #21890d;
        border-bottom:2px dotted #21890d;
        border-left:2px dotted #21890d;
        border-right:2px dotted #21890d;
        float:left;
}

div#calendartxt {
        margin-top:30px;
        margin-left:5px;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-style:normal;
	font-size: 0.6em;
        letter-spacing: 0px;
	text-align:left;
}


div#sidfot {
	border-top:1px solid #324031;
	background-color:#FFFFFF;
        height:15px;
        width:100%;
        font-family: Verdana, Arial, Helvetica, sans-serif;
        font-size: 0.7em;}

/*STILAR*/
        
.datumstil {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 0.9em;
	letter-spacing: 1px;
        text-align:center;
}

.rub {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 120%;
	text-align:left;
}

.rub2 {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 170%;
        line-height: 120%;
	text-align:left;
}

.rub3 {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 1.2em;
        color:#CC6633;
	text-align:left;
}

.rub4 {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 1.0em;
        font-style: italic;
	text-align:left;
}

.searchrub {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.8em;
        font-weight: bold;
	text-align:left;
}

.rub a{
color:#CC6633;
text-align:left;
}

.rub2 a{
color:#CC6633;
text-align:left;
}

.searchrub a{
color:#CC6633;
text-align:left;
}

.ingress {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 70%;
	text-align:left;
}
.read {
	font-family: "Times New Roman", Times, serif;
	font-size: 70%;
	font-style: italic;
	line-height: 10px;
	text-align: right;
}

.not {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.7em;
        letter-spacing: 2px;
        text-align:left;
}

.not a{
        font-weight: bold;
	color: #CC6633;
        text-align:left;
}

.not2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 60%;
        letter-spacing: 2px;
        text-align:right;
}

.not2 a{
        font-weight: bold;
	color: #CC6633;
        text-align:right;
}

a {
text-decoration:none;
color:#000000;
}

a:hover {
	color: #FF0000;
	background-color: #F4F2E4;
}
.delicious-post {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:0.8em;
}

.headline-1 {
	font-family: "Times New Roman", Times, serif;
	font-size: 0.8em;
	font-style: italic;
}
.headline2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.8em;
	font-style: normal;
	list-style-type: circle;
}
.style1 {color:
#CC6633}
.style2 {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 0.85em; font-weight: bold; list-style: circle; list-style-position: outside; color: #CC6633; }

.style2 a{
color:#CC6633;
}

.style4 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.7em;
}

.imgright {
        float:right; margin:0 4px 4px 0;
}


/* här följer den briljanta "ingen-extra-kod"-metoden för friläggning (clearing) som 
uppfunnits av Tony Aslett - www.csscreator.com */
/* lägg helt enkelt till klassen clearfix till den behållare som måste omge flytande element */
/* läs mer om hur och varför detta fungerar på http://www.positioniseverything.net/easyclearing.html */ 
.clearfix:after {
    content: ".";              /* punkten placeras på sidan som sista objekt innan div-elementet avslutas */
	display: block;          /* inline-element reagerar inte på egenskapen clear */ 
    height: 0;                  /* ser till att punkten inte är synlig */
    clear: both;               /* får behållaren att frilägga punkten */
    visibility: hidden;	     /* försäkrar ytterligare att punkten inte är synlig */
}

.clearfix {display: inline-block;}   /* en fix för IE Mac */

/* härnäst en fix för den fruktade Guillotine-buggen i IE6 */
/* Gömmer för I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}
/* Slut på gömning för IE-mac */
/* slut på "ingen-extra-kod"-metoden för friläggning (clearing) */

